Adott volt egy Windows XP (32 bites) gép, benne hardveres RAID, amin két logikai diszk volt:
Logikai diszk 0: 60 GB (Windows rendszer, MBR partíciós tábla, rajta 1 db NTFS partícióval)
Logikai diszk 1: ~4 TB (Adatok, dinamikus kötet, rajta 1 db NTFS dinamikus kötettel)
Kolléga legyalulta a Windows XP-t, és helyette 64 bites Windows 7 Enterprise-t telepített. A ~4TB-os dinamikus kötethez elvileg nem nyúlt hozzá.
A tünet az, hogy a Windows 7 a második diszken nem látja a dinamikus kötetet, és benne a fájlrendszert, hanem azt mondja, hogy "Basic disk", és lát rajta három ismeretlen fájlrendszerű partíciót, ami nyilván hülyeség.
Ötlet?
Mentés van, csak lehetőség szerint kihagynám a ~4 TB adat visszatükrözését, nem két perc...
UPDATE:
Megnéztem a diszket hexa editorral. Normális esetben, amikor az XP létrehoz egy dinamikus diszket, akkor készít egy 0x42 kódú partíciót, a második cylindertől. Ennek a partíciónak az elejében van az a metaadat, ami megmondja, hogy milyen dinamikus kötetek vannak. Itt annak kellene állnia, hogy van egy NTFS volume a harmadik cylindertől kezdődően.
Nos, az NTFS (szerencsére) hibátlanul megvan a 3. cylindertől kezdődően, viszont a 2. cylindernél sérült a metaadat. Nincs rá ötletem, hogy mi szúrhatta el, de a tény az tény.
Kétféle megoldást tudtam elképzelni:
a.) A dinamikus diszk metaadat reprodukálása. Mivel a dinamikus diszk adatformátumáról gőzöm sincs, és pár perc google sem segített ki, ezért ezt a megoldást elvetettem.
b.) Mivel a diszken egyetlen volume van, és az is folytatólagosan (mindennemű JBOD, RAID, és egyéb szoftveres őrület nélkül) ezért a dinamikus kötetkezelőt el lehet felejteni, ha készítek egy (GPT) partíció bejegyzést, amely a megfelelő offseten hivatkozik az NTFS fájlrendszerre.
Ez utóbbi lett a nyerő.
A gép persze még nem üzemképes, mert sikerült belefutni egy ismert BIOS bugba, ami miatt nem bootolható a gép, ha valamelyik diszken GPT partíciós tábla van (akkor sem, ha nem az az első/boot diszk!) - így most még hátravan egy kis cummantás, de ezt már megfaragjuk hamarosan.
- 2551 megtekintés